Miami (Alcantara) -122 over Cincinnati (Abbott) 1x
-Don't look now, but Sandy Alcantara is pitching lights out so far this season. Thus far, he is 2-0 and has not allowing a run in 16 innings pitched while striking out 12. Alcantara is staring off this season off where he left off last year, going 6-2 down the stretch with an ERA of 1.97 on his last 8 starts of 2025. He has generally been a dominant pitcher at home for the Miami Marlins, often pitching deep into games. in addition, the Marlins have been hot, leading their division with a 6-4 record. Meanwhile, the Reds are off to a fast start as well, going 7-3 to start the season Andrew Abbott is 0-1 with a 4.06 in his first start of 2026 and has a career record of 1-2 in 3 starts vs the Marlins with an ERA of 6.75. In addition, the Reds have only scored 2.68 runs/game in 2026. Play the Miami Marlins.

Washington +100 (Cavalli) over St Louis (Liberatore) (1x) and Over 7.5 runs (1x)
-Both of these pitchers have started the 2026 season off nicely, but the difference is, both of Liberatore starts have been a home and today's game is on the road where he is 6-15 with a 5.64 ERA in his career. Meanwhile, both of Cavalli's starts have been at home where he has an ERA of just 2.64. In addition, Washington has scored 64 runs so far this year (in 10 games) for an average of 6.4 runs/game while the Card have given up 55 runs (in 10 games) for an average of 5.5 runs allowed/game. Play the Nats and Over the total of 7.5 runs in this one.

NY Yankees (Schlittler) RL +107 over Oakland (Civale) 3x
-First off, the Yankees are 7-2 vs the A's in their last 9 games with EVERY win by more than 2 runs.
The Yanks Schlittler has had a fantastic start to the current season, going 2-0 giving up 0 runs on only 3 hits and striking out 15 in 11 2/3 innings. Furthermore, he is a perfect 4-0 in his last 4 games in Yankee Stadium, giving up 0 runs in on just 10 hits in 26 2/3 IP while striking out 36 batters. Meanwhile, A's starter Aaron Civale ha a career record of 1-5 vs the Yankees with an ERA of 6.35. This game, on paper, looks completely lopsided and enough to make the Yankees RL a 3x bet.

Detroit (Skubal) RL +105 over Minnesota (Bradley) (2x)
-In this contest, the Tigers trot out 2-time CY Young award winner Tarik Skubal to the mound. Skubal ha started the 2026 campaign right were he left off, allowing just 1 ER in 13 IP for an ERA of 0.69. Skubal has a career record of 5-3 vs the Twins but, in his only outing vs them in 2025, he pitched a 1 hit shutout and striking out a career-high 13 batters. In his last 3 seasons he is a supurb 33-10 with a minuscule ERA of 2.24. Meanwhile, Minny starts Taj Bradley who is a below- pitcher, posting a 20-27 record in his career with an ERA of 4.85. The Twins give up almost 5 runs/game and if they maintain this average they wont be able to keep up vs Skubal. Play Detroit on the R/L...........

ChiCubs (Assad) +100 over Tampa Bay (Englert)
-In this contest, the Cubs start RHP Javier Assad who has been a pretty decent pitcher the last three years posting a record of 16-10 with an ERA of 3.43 in 54 starts. In addition, he has a nice road record, going 9-5 with a 3.61 ERA in games outside of Wrigley. Meanwhile, there was a pitching change for Tampa, with Mason Englert getting the start.. This will be his first major league start since 2023 with a career ERA of 4.61 and a 2026 ERA of 12.00 in 3 appearances. In all due respect, Tampa has won 3-straight but their run differencial is -3. Think the Cubs break that streak tonight. Play Chicago Cubs
